Natural Region 1 in Zimbabwe is characterized by a high rainfall and fertile soils, making it suitable for diverse agricultural activities. Key crops grown in this region include tobacco, horticultural products, and various fruits, as well as maize for local consumption. The region also supports livestock farming, particularly dairy and poultry, due to its favorable climatic conditions. Overall, the agricultural activities here are intensive and geared towards both subsistence and commercial production.

A natural region is defined by characteristics such as climate, geology, and vegetation, while a human region is shaped by human activities such as culture, language, and political boundaries. Natural regions are determined by physical features, whereas human regions are influenced by social and economic factors.

The Southern region of the US is rich in natural resources such as timber, coal, natural gas, oil, and agricultural products like cotton, rice, and citrus fruits. It also has abundant water resources from rivers and aquifers, which support agriculture and industry in the region. Additionally, the Southern region has deposits of minerals such as iron ore, bauxite, and phosphate.
